11h
Hosted on MSNTornadoes, Snow And 3 Other Stories To Know This WeekendWild weather is in store for just about every corner of the country this weekend. While cities like Memphis, Atlanta and New Orleans may face severe weather and tornadoes, Chicago and Boston will have 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results